ROL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

486 of the 5,695 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Rollins (ROL)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$6.64B — down 12% from $7.53B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 78 funds closed out of ROL and 60 opened new positions — a net loss of 18 holders — while 168 trimmed existing stakes and 186 added.

The largest buyer was APG Asset Management, adding an estimated $98.7M. The largest seller was Vanguard Group, cutting an estimated $132M.
